CNN Denies Report It Softened Coverage Following Trump White House Meeting

CNN is pushing back on a report by Status that CEO Mark Thompson urged the network to ease coverage of President Trump’s controversial White House renovations after a meeting with administration officials. While CNN confirmed Thompson’s visit, reportedly to discuss its new streaming platform, it called the allegations “reckless and irresponsible conjecture.” The report claimed that Thompson told staff the audience wasn’t engaged in the East Wing demolition story, a claim that has drawn criticism from historians. The backdrop includes Warner Bros. Discovery’s potential merger, requiring Trump administration approval. (Read More) (The Hill Rating)


MSNBC Rebrands as ‘MS NOW’ in Major Network Shift

MSNBC will officially rebrand as “MS NOW” on November 15, ending nearly 30 years under the NBC News identity. The rebrand, under the tagline “Same Mission. New Name,” follows a split from NBC’s on-air resources and a new global partnership with Sky News. The move is part of Comcast’s broader strategy to launch Versant, a new media division that houses MS NOW and CNBC. Despite criticism and confusion over the name, leadership is pressing ahead, with talent like Rachel Maddow promoting the change in new promos. (Read More) (The Desk Rating)


John Dickerson Announces Departure from CBS at Year’s End

Veteran political journalist John Dickerson revealed he will leave CBS at the end of 2025 after 16 years at the network. The announcement follows sweeping changes at CBS, including the appointment of Bari Weiss as top editor under new owner David Ellison. Ellison, whose father is Trump ally Larry Ellison, has indicated a shift in editorial direction for CBS. Dickerson expressed gratitude to colleagues and viewers in his farewell, capping a career that included moderating debates and high-profile interviews. (Read More) (The Hill Rating)
